You can zoom in with the mouse wheel in the CTS view. If you do so on the odd branch on the right you can select the end points and see what they are. That would be helpful.
The setup paths with tons of hold buffers are quite odd. I suspect an SDC issue.
You might lower the placement density slightly to see if that helps with congestion.
A test case for the flipping is needed to say much about it. Perhaps the connections go to pins on the right?

So, I think I understand more or less what is going on.
The Verilog is not the way I want it yet. It contains a fake PLL that is controlled via the TileLink interface at the top level that multiplies the top level clock to the core frequency. This PLL is set up out of bounds of a single core.
